Why the “Instant Play” Bit Matters More Than You Think

Instant play is not just a buzzword. It means zero download, zero install, zero app store bullshit. You open a browser on your phone or desktop, and the game is there. In 2026, the best no kyc casino 2026 uk instant play platforms use progressive web app (PWA) technology. This is the same tech used by Twitter Lite and Uber. It caches assets locally so the reels spin before you even finish blinking.

From what I’ve seen, the difference between a standard mobile site and a PWA-optimised casino is night and day. The standard site feels like a 2015 WordPress blog. The PWA feels like a native app. And because there is no KYC, you are not waiting for an account approval email either. You are in the game in 90 seconds. That is the speed I demand.
